Limit Your Exposure to Stress

Stress is the enemy when it comes to handling chronic pain.

It interacts with the condition in all the wrong ways: exacerbating symptoms, reducing our capacity to cope, and causing mental distress that’s hard to overcome.

Our advice? Do your best to live a stress-free existence. However, that’s easier said than done- especially when you’re living in constant pain!

Reducing stress-levels is usually the best we can do. Listen to soothing music, practice meditation, get involved in art therapy, and exercise where possible. These steps should help alleviate stress and keep your pain in check.

Join Online and Offline Support Groups

Dealing with pain is never easy. But dealing with it alone is even harder.

That’s where support groups can come in handy. Suddenly, you’ve got a network of supportive, empathic people who can offer their advice and companionship.

Both online and offline groups are available. You could join a specific Facebook group for your condition (or chronic pain in general), or interact in forums and chat groups. There may also be meet-up events you can attend to see others in a more intimate, face-to-face setting.

Seek Professional Input

Have you ever considered seeing a mental health professional? This is another great source of support for anybody wondering how to cope with chronic pain.

The therapist is unlikely to be able to help with the physical condition/pain itself.

They will, however, be able to teach pain relief strategies to minimize the suffering you’re going through. With various tools and techniques up your sleeve, you should be able to cope better with the situation.

Eat Healthily, Protect Your Sleep, and Stay Hydrated

The best solutions are sometimes the simplest.

That’s definitely the case here! Covering the basics of living a healthy lifestyle should facilitate your efforts at pain management.

Eat a healthy, well-balanced diet that’s full of fruit, vegetables, and key nutrients that your body needs to function. Strive to get a good night’s sleep each night and drink enough water throughout the day to stay hydrated.

Alas, your pain won’t magically disappear. But these few simple steps should provide newfound physical and mental fortitude to help you contend with it.
